技术问答类推广文案:GBase 数据库与数据目录系统详解
在当今数据驱动的信息化时代,数据库作为企业核心数据存储与管理的基础平台,其性能、稳定性与可管理性显得尤为重要。本文将围绕 GBase 数据库 及其关键组件 数据目录系统 进行专业且易懂的讲解,帮助您全面了解其功能与优势。
一、什么是 GBase 数据库?
GBase 是一款由南大通用开发的高性能关系型数据库管理系统(RDBMS),广泛应用于金融、政务、电信、能源等多个行业。它支持多种操作系统和硬件平台,具备高可用性、高扩展性和良好的兼容性,能够满足企业对大规模数据处理的需求。
GBase 数据库不仅支持标准 SQL 查询语言,还提供了丰富的数据管理工具和优化机制,是构建企业级数据平台的理想选择。
二、什么是“数据目录系统”?
在数据库系统中,“数据目录系统”(Data Catalog System)是一个用于管理和组织数据库中所有数据对象的元数据管理系统。它记录了数据库中的表结构、字段信息、索引、权限设置、数据来源等元数据信息,是数据库系统高效运行和管理的重要基础。
简单来说,数据目录系统就像是数据库的“地图”或“说明书”,帮助管理员和开发者快速定位、理解并操作数据库中的各类数据对象。
三、GBase 中的数据目录系统有哪些特点?
-
元数据集中管理
GBase 的数据目录系统统一管理所有数据库对象的元数据,包括表、视图、索引、存储过程等,便于集中维护和查询。 -
支持多层级结构
数据目录系统支持按数据库、模式、表等层级进行组织,使得数据结构更加清晰,便于用户快速查找所需数据。 -
自动更新与同步
当数据库对象发生变更时,数据目录系统会自动更新相关元数据,确保数据目录始终与实际数据库状态一致。 -
提供查询接口
用户可以通过 SQL 或 API 接口访问数据目录,实现对数据库结构的动态查询与分析。 -
增强安全性与权限控制
数据目录系统可以与数据库权限系统集成,确保只有授权用户才能访问特定数据对象,提升数据安全性。
四、为什么需要数据目录系统?
- 提高数据管理效率:通过数据目录系统,管理员可以快速了解数据库结构,减少人为错误。
- 支持数据治理:数据目录是企业数据治理的重要组成部分,有助于数据分类、标签化和合规管理。
- 辅助数据分析:数据分析师可以通过目录系统快速找到所需的数据表和字段,提升工作效率。
- 促进系统集成:数据目录为其他系统(如 ETL 工具、BI 系统)提供统一的数据入口,简化集成流程。
五、如何使用 GBase 的数据目录系统?
GBase 提供了多种方式来访问和使用数据目录系统:
- SQL 查询:通过
SELECT
语句查询系统表(如gbase.tables
、gbase.columns
等),获取元数据信息。 - 图形化工具:GBase 提供了管理工具(如 GBase Manager),支持可视化浏览数据目录结构。
- API 接口:开发者可通过 RESTful API 或 JDBC 接口调用数据目录信息,实现自动化管理。
六、总结
GBase 数据库凭借其强大的数据目录系统,为企业提供了高效、安全、可控的数据管理能力。无论您是数据库管理员、开发人员还是数据分析师,掌握和利用好数据目录系统,都将显著提升您的工作效率和数据管理水平。
如果您正在寻找一个稳定、可靠且易于管理的数据库解决方案,GBase 数据库及其数据目录系统将是您不可错过的选择。
立即体验 GBase 数据库,开启高效数据管理之旅!